    Sammy Bearkat. Website. www.shsu.edu. Sam Houston State University (Sam Houston, SHSU or Sam) is a public research university in Huntsville, Texas. Founded in 1879, it is the third-oldest public college or university in Texas. It is one of the first normal schools west of the Mississippi River and the first in Texas.

    Prospective students apply through the Texas Medical & Dental Schools Application Service (TMDSAS). The college awards the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ine degree (DO). The program consists of four years of curriculum, with years 1 and 2 consisting of on-campus didactic lectures, small group assignments laboratory and clinical experience, while years 3 and 4 are completed at selected clinical sites.

    The Sam Houston Regional Library and Research Center is located in unincorporated Liberty County, Texas. The 17,600 square feet (1,640 m 2) facility is located 3 miles (4.8 km) north of Liberty, 200 miles (320 km) east of Downtown Austin and 41 miles (66 km) northeast of Downtown Houston.     KSHU-FM first signed on the air on August 1, 1974 at 89.3 FM, operating with 10 watts. Broadcast studio space was originally located in the basement of the university’s Peabody Memorial Library. In 1988, the radio station boosted its power, moved to the current operating frequency, and relocated to the recently built Communication Building.
